[Potential] Fix for initial-joining-game PB disconnection

Help and support regarding PR:BF2 installation and in-game issues
Psyrus
Retired PR Developer
Posts: 3841
Joined: 2006-06-19 17:10

[Potential] Fix for initial-joining-game PB disconnection

Post by Psyrus »

Hey guys,

After months of reading reports about punkbuster [henceforth PB] causing an issue where people join a server for the first time in a play-session and are disconnected, and then can connect fine after that... I put together a new PC and had PB cause this issue. My laptop was fine though, so what I did was experimented with the various PB files that would relate to PB itself (pbstrA/B) and the game-specific files (dlls and HTM files) - Eventually I found out it is related to the
/Battlefield 2/pb/ folder

I copied this folder over from my laptop (which has been playing PR no issues) and it loaded without that initial-join failure. I did eventually get kicked from the server due to it not being updated or something, but I've since played about 10 hours of PR (mostly on CIA) and have had no subsequent kicks. I did use pb_sleep 500 though, so I would suggest anyone trying this fix to do the same.

Steps to try solution:
  1. Backup your /Battlefield 2/pb/ folder then remove the original /pb/ folder (we'll be putting my one in there)
  2. Download the file [Here]
  3. Unzip the file to /Battlefield 2/pb/
  4. Try to join a PR game, see if it does the initial-join disconnect
  5. If not, once in-game... open the console (~) and type:
    • pb_sleep 500 and pb_writecfg


Please test for a few hours and let me know if it works for you. Hope it helps other people!!!
BigLouieG
Posts: 37
Joined: 2009-06-03 01:13

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by BigLouieG »

Initial joining working good so far. Gotta test a couple of hours for packets lost.

Well done.
brezmans
Posts: 661
Joined: 2011-07-20 10:08

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by brezmans »

Confirmed here, initial disconnect fixed as soon as I replaced my PB folder.

Very nice find!
=HOG= Teamspeak
On indefinite LOA from April 2014.
AfterDune
Retired PR Developer
Posts: 17094
Joined: 2007-02-08 07:19

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by AfterDune »

I guess it's back as soon as you update pb manually / through that pb updater?
Image
User avatar
Mineral
Retired PR Developer
Posts: 8534
Joined: 2012-01-02 12:37
Location: Belgium

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by Mineral »

psyrus, can I make love to you plox?

thank you very much!
Image
Psyrus
Retired PR Developer
Posts: 3841
Joined: 2006-06-19 17:10

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by Psyrus »

[R-DEV]AfterDune wrote:I guess it's back as soon as you update pb manually / through that pb updater?
Yeah... but why would you manually update when you have a working PB version that doesn't suffer the issue? :-?
AfterDune
Retired PR Developer
Posts: 17094
Joined: 2007-02-08 07:19

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by AfterDune »

I didn't say that ;) . But the PR installer for example automatically updates your PB and it's annoying to then fix the PB thing again. But it's better than always suffer from the bug.
Image
LITOralis.nMd
Retired PR Developer
Posts: 5658
Joined: 2010-04-10 16:15

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by LITOralis.nMd »

Yeah, so fix the PR installer for the next release.

Also, are we sure there isn't unique identifiers in this folder?
We'll never find out, but Psyrus will find out when he gets a global ban for a leaked unique ID.
:P
Psyrus
Retired PR Developer
Posts: 3841
Joined: 2006-06-19 17:10

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by Psyrus »

'[R-COM wrote:LITOralis.nMd;1861486']Yeah, so fix the PR installer for the next release.

Also, are we sure there isn't unique identifiers in this folder?
We'll never find out, but Psyrus will find out when he gets a global ban for a leaked unique ID.
:P
Haha I hope there isn't, but if it does happen, I have 3 more BF2 Cdkeys that I can use :p
AfterDune
Retired PR Developer
Posts: 17094
Joined: 2007-02-08 07:19

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by AfterDune »

[R-COM]LITOralis.nMd wrote:Yeah, so fix the PR installer for the next release.
Why? PR is not at fault here, PB is.
Image
Psyrus
Retired PR Developer
Posts: 3841
Joined: 2006-06-19 17:10

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by Psyrus »

[R-DEV]AfterDune wrote:Why? PR is not at fault here, PB is.
Yeah but what he's saying is PB clearly has no interest in fixing it, so we can fix things on our end rather than dooming everyone to the double-join bug. ;)
AfterDune
Retired PR Developer
Posts: 17094
Joined: 2007-02-08 07:19

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by AfterDune »

I get what he's saying, but it's not the PR installer that needs fixing as it's not broken, that what I meant :p .

If this fix works, perhaps we can apply it in a future version, but we'll see I suppose. Mostly AM's call though.
Image
Psyrus
Retired PR Developer
Posts: 3841
Joined: 2006-06-19 17:10

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by Psyrus »

Yeah, for sure ^_^

I just hope it helps people!

>_>
...
<_<
...

And my cdkey doesn't get banned for some reason~
fillsson
Posts: 70
Joined: 2011-06-21 22:33

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by fillsson »

Awesome! Works so far :D
Hunterman0101
Posts: 122
Joined: 2011-10-02 15:12

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by Hunterman0101 »

Ouch it works for me. THX
ukVandal
Posts: 153
Joined: 2009-02-22 20:09

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by ukVandal »

I just keep getting - "pb_zip could not be downloaded"

Any ideas?
Image
Image
Psyrus
Retired PR Developer
Posts: 3841
Joined: 2006-06-19 17:10

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by Psyrus »

ukVandal wrote:I just keep getting - "pb_zip could not be downloaded"

Any ideas?
Works fine for me... at what point does it conk out? Can you get to the dropbox page?
notmyingamename
Posts: 89
Joined: 2010-03-19 05:59

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by notmyingamename »

any chance this helps the key packet plague? because i think these (double join and packet loss) cropped up around the same time for myself
DonDOOM
Posts: 819
Joined: 2007-02-10 11:42

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by DonDOOM »

Tested it out, and the initial join is fixed. The PB kick for packet loss is still an issue though, with the console commands it might not happen as frequently, (<- not sure about this ) but it still happens.
Image
Psyrus
Retired PR Developer
Posts: 3841
Joined: 2006-06-19 17:10

Re: [Potential] Fix for initial-joining-game PB disconnection

Post by Psyrus »

DonDOOM wrote:Tested it out, and the initial join is fixed. The PB kick for packet loss is still an issue though, with the console commands it might not happen as frequently, (<- not sure about this ) but it still happens.
Is this packet loss kicks that you were experiencing before trying my fix, or did they start after applying it?
Post Reply

Return to “PR:BF2 Support”